Poetry: Put Yourself in Motion

From Journal Writing Cures by Mari L. McCarthy:

Never written a poem before? Just start putting words on a page anyway you want, connect the words or paste in a picture and write down the words that you see, hear, smell touch and taste from it.

A poem doesn’t have to rhyme or make a lot of sense to anyone really. I’m not a poetry type of writer because I find a lot of poetry just doesn’t make sense to me and I want it to. But, that’s just how I feel about it. I do still write haiku, upon occasion. Limericks, however, I just can’t seem to get the rhythm and pace for. Try some poetry today. Just for yourself.
